Superintendent reports enrollment, safety audit results and operational upgrades
Summary
Superintendent Dr. Brian Nichols reported enrollment at 2,263 (97.2% attendance), said a Region 10 intruder detection audit found no findings, announced a transition to the RAPTOR Alert System, and noted a new 77-passenger bus order and auditorium lighting upgrade at the Sept. 15 meeting.
At the Sept. 15 meeting, Superintendent Dr. Brian Nichols reported Canton ISD enrollment at 2,263 students with a 97.2% attendance rate and provided campus-level enrollment counts: Canton High School 659, Canton Junior High 554, Canton Intermediate School 524 and Canton Elementary School 526.
